Describe the food and dining at your college.
The food is really awesome. There are a few dining options available, Fresh, which is a grab and go kind of service. They offer various food options from 7:00 am until midnight, Monday through Friday, which is perfect for late night studying. Hawkins Hall is the dining hall on campus. It is a buffet style dining hall with options ranging from Cajun style food to Asian cuisine. Hawkins Hall also offers pizza from the brick oven pizza every night.

Do you feel you’re getting value for the money you’re spending on college?
Although Trinity's tuition is around 39,000 dollars a year, 95% of Trinity students receive financial aid and the average financial aid package is about 23,000 dollars.
